1spin4win's Business Development Director Olga Hlukhovskaya discusses the studio's five-year evolution from fruit slots to 200 titles and 1,000 partnerships, the shift from organic growth to data-driven partnerships, and leadership lessons that emphasise empowering teams.

Olga Hlukhovskaya, Business Development Director at 1spin4win, recently sat down with Focus Gaming News to reflect on the studio's five-year journey from a niche operator of classic fruit games to a global supplier boasting 200 titles and more than 1,000 partnerships worldwide. In the conversation, she detailed the milestones that shaped the company's growth, the shifting dynamics of the online slot market, and the leadership principles that will guide its next phase.

From fruit slots to narrative-driven adventures

1spin4win launched in 2021 with a mission to bring traditional gambling into digital form. The company's philosophy, summed up as 'No nonsense. Pure gambling,' remains unchanged. Initially, the portfolio consisted entirely of fruit-themed games, establishing a signature style of minimalistic visuals, restrained animation and sound, and balanced gameplay offering frequent wins without extreme multipliers.

Hlukhovskaya joined three years ago, when the studio had already begun branching into themed slots. "When I joined three years ago, 1spin4win was already beginning to move beyond pure fruit content," she noted. Today, the portfolio blends those timeless games with narrative-driven adventures while staying true to its roots. On the business side, Hlukhovskaya took charge of strengthening industry connections, partner relationships, and regional growth strategies.

Milestones over five years

A key early milestone was the release of the 100th slot in 2023, followed later that year by a full rebrand that redefined the provider's identity. In 2024, 1spin4win debuted its own booth at SBC Summit Lisbon, a turning point in industry presence. In April 2025, the studio launched its first story-driven Japanese slot saga, a creative gamble that paid off when the opening chapter won Casino Title of the Year at the Affiliate Leaders Awards 2025.

Later in 2025, the company crossed the 1,000-partner mark, and by April 2026 its portfolio reached 200 titles – all still classic slots, underscoring a long-term commitment to traditional gameplay. Recent metrics reinforce the momentum: compared to H1 2025, 1spin4win recorded a 47% increase in GGR and a 46.66% rise in bet count. At iGB L!VE 2026, the studio was named Slot Studio of the Year at the inaugural iGaming News Awards.

Industry evolution: organic growth is no longer enough

Hlukhovskaya observed that the market has become significantly more crowded, making niche focus and quality content essential. "Organic growth alone is no longer enough," she said, stressing the need for long-term client relationships, loyalty maintenance, and continuous effort to secure content visibility and positioning.

She also highlighted the growing importance of aggregators, noting that direct integrations have become less realistic for both casinos and providers due to the sheer number of brands. Additional trends include rapid development of the crypto segment, strong growth of sweepstakes casinos, and tightening local regulations across various markets.

Leadership lessons: empower the team

On leadership, Hlukhovskaya advocates against doing everything alone. A leader's role, she explained, is to see the bigger picture, set direction, and distribute tasks so the team performs optimally. "It is very important to understand each team member's strengths and create space for them to shine," she said, adding that combining different perspectives often yields the best results.

Looking ahead

Hlukhovskaya finds motivation in seeing the current strategy deliver strong results with room to grow. "It gives me confidence that we are moving in the right direction," she said, while acknowledging the road ahead includes new markets, partnerships, and ideas to turn into real results.

She also outlined five guiding principles: treat each client individually, measure and analyse everything, let data guide decisions, know that every problem has a solution, and recognise potential to help it grow.
